Why One Specification Never Tells the Full Story
When evaluating textile materials, it’s tempting to rely solely on specifications such as tensile strength or UV resistance. However, these figures often do not capture the complete picture. For instance, a high tensile strength may not be beneficial if the material lacks flexibility, which is essential for certain applications. Additionally, the interaction between different materials can lead to unexpected results, making it imperative to consider the entire system rather than isolated properties.
Moreover, processing methods can significantly alter the characteristics of a textile. For example, coatings can enhance water resistance but may also affect breathability. Understanding these trade-offs is essential for making informed decisions.
How to Compare Options by End-Use Requirements
When selecting textile facades, it’s crucial to align material properties with the specific requirements of the project. This involves a thorough understanding of the intended use and environmental conditions.
Questions Worth Asking Before Sourcing
- What are the environmental conditions? Consider factors such as climate, exposure to UV radiation, and potential for moisture accumulation.
- What is the expected lifespan of the facade? Different materials offer varying durability, which can impact long-term maintenance costs.
- How will the facade interact with other building materials? Understanding compatibility can prevent issues related to adhesion, thermal expansion, and moisture management.
- What aesthetic goals are prioritized? The visual impact of a textile facade can vary widely based on color, texture, and pattern.
- What are the regulatory requirements? Compliance with local building codes and standards is essential for successful project execution.
By addressing these questions, decision-makers can better navigate the complexities of sourcing construction textiles and ensure that their selections align with project goals.
Examples, Trends, and What to Watch Next
The landscape of textile facades is continually evolving, with innovations and trends shaping the future of construction textiles. Notable examples include:
- Smart Textiles: Integrating technology into textiles to monitor environmental conditions and enhance building performance.
- Recycled Materials: A growing trend towards sustainability, with textiles made from recycled fibers gaining traction.
- Modular Systems: Prefabricated textile systems that allow for quicker installation and greater design flexibility.
